Abstract
The paper is devoted to study of existence and uniqueness of periodic solutions for a particular class of nonlinear fractional differential equations admitting its right-hand side with certain singularities. Our approach is based on Krasnosel'skiÄ and Schauder fixed point theorems and monotone iterative technique which enable us to extend some previously known results. The discussed problems are characterized by a Green's function which has integrable singularities disallowing a direct use of classical techniques known from theory of ordinary differential equations, therefore proper modifications are proposed. Furher, the paper presents simple numerical algorithms directly built on the iterative technique used in theoretical proofs. Illustrative examples conclude the paper.
